Just How Auctions Work: A Step-by-Step Guide
Recognizing the framework of a public auction can assist buyers and vendors navigate the process with confidence. While different sorts of public auctions exist, the essential process remains similar across the board.
1. Thing Selection and Consignment
Every public auction begins with the careful option of things to be offered. Sellers, frequently described as consignors, collaborate with auction houses to assess and brochure their valuables. Several individuals wanting to market treasures, artwork, or antiques look for a free online antique appraisal to establish the approximated value of their items before positioning them in a public auction. Once the consignment is finalized, the things are planned for listing and advertising.
2. Auction Preview and Cataloging
Before the occasion, an extensive auction brochure is produced, showcasing detailed summaries and high-quality pictures of the items up for proposal. These magazines are dispersed to prospective buyers, both online and in physical kind. Sometimes, a public auction house will hold a preview occasion, enabling interested bidders to check out products face to face. This stage is crucial for purchasers looking to verify and examine their desired acquisitions.
3. The Bidding Process
The heart of any type of public auction depends on the bidding process. Individuals can place quotes face to face, over the phone, or online. Numerous auction houses today supply seamless on-line bidding choices, permitting collection agencies from around the world to contend for valued properties. The auctioneer helps with the procedure, beginning with an established opening proposal and encouraging incremental increases up until the greatest deal is approved.
4. Winning the Bid and Payment
As soon as the salesclerk declares an item "sold," the winning bidder is required to finish the settlement within a specified timeframe. This action consists of any type of extra charges, such as buyer's premiums or tax obligations, relying on the public auction residence's plans. Effective prospective buyers get official paperwork, confirming their purchase and ownership of the item.
5. Thing Collection and Delivery
After settlement is finished, purchasers can gather their newly acquired prizes. Some auction houses supply delivery services, guaranteeing a smooth and secure shipment process. Those who favor to accumulate their products personally can arrange for pick-up at the auction location.
